The image displays a light gray rectangular informational label, likely from an art exhibition, against a plain, light-colored wall. The label is positioned at a slight angle within the frame. The visible text provides details about an artwork and its creator. The artist is identified as Clara Esborraz, born in Rufino in 1991, and currently living and working in Buenos Aires. The artwork's title is "Se siente como entrenamiento" (It feels like training), created in 2018. The description of the artwork indicates it comprises "Cuatro dibujos con birome sobre papel, enmarcados con cartón gris prensado y varillas decolor rojo" (Four ballpoint pen drawings on paper, framed with pressed gray cardboard and faded red rods). The dimensions are specified as "2 piezas de 74 x 60 cm y 2 piezas de 60 x 74 cm" (2 pieces measuring 74 x 60 cm and 2 pieces measuring 60 x 74 cm). Additionally, the label states that the artwork received the "Premio Salón Nacional de Rosario" (National Award of Rosario) at the "73° Salón Nacional de Rosario" (73rd National Salon of Rosario) in 2019. The text is printed in a clear, dark, sans-serif font, making it easily legible. The overall scene suggests an institutional setting, such as a gallery or museum in Rosario, Argentina.
